Capture of the "Mount Vernon", Recommendation of William Smith, Etc.
Description
There is concern about the entry of the prizes of French Privateers into American ports. Action on this matter will requre congressional and executive action, which will take time. Wolcott mentions the capture of the ship "Mt. Vernon" and the need for a reputable, confidential American diplomat in France. He recommends William Smith, who is trusted and admired by the French. He wonders if Mr. Adams can be transferred to Portugal. He requests funds from the Bank of Pennsylvania and the Bank of New York
